Hemp Seed Poultice: The method remains the same as the one for making the flax seed poultice. The only difference is that you need to switch the flax seed with hemp seeds. Remember to thoroughly wash the potato skin first. Put the grated potato in a gauze. Place the gauze and grated potato over the infected skin area and cover with a cloth bandage to hold into place. Leave the potato poultice on the inflamed skin area for 1-2 hours each session to help pull out the infection.

Mix your herbs with 1-2 teaspoons (4.9-9.9 mL) of your liquid. You can mix the ingredients in a bowl or use a mortar and pestle. Add the herbs to the container and pour 1-2 teaspoons (4.9-9.9 mL) of your liquid on top of the plants. If you're using a bowl, use a spoon or whisk to mix the ingredients together.

Add hot water or use an herbal tea such as chamomile to make a paste. Apply the poultice to your skin or cloth and then skin. Leave in place until dry. Repeat as needed. An extremely easy way to make a poultice is to use the plant material left over after a cup of herbal tea.

Readers in 1916 were told "a poultice made of raw potatoes finely scraped and saturated with cold-drawn linseed oil" could be applied to burns and scalds, "if the skin is broken".

To make a standard poultice, mix dried or fresh herbs with water, stir or mash into a paste, and apply to the skin. Wrap it all up with a cloth or bandage to hold everything in place. Wash and peel a potato, then grate or blend it into a fine paste. Place the potato paste on a clean cloth or gauze and fold it to create a poultice. Apply the potato poultice directly to the inflamed area, ensuring that it covers the affected tissue completely. Leave the poultice in place for 15-30 minutes or until it begins to dry out.

Soak the bag or sock in a bowl of hot water and knead it for a minute to warm and soften the herbs. Apply the warm sock to the affected area. You can also mix fresh or dried herbs with just enough cold or hot water to moisten the plant matter. Mash the mixture to a pulp, then spread the thick paste directly on the skin.
